Tickets for a stadium trip were sold to teachers and pupils at different prices as shown in the table.
|
Teacher |
Pupil |
Price per ticket |
$37 |
$14 |
15 of the tickets sold were bought by teachers. The total amount of money collected from the sale of tickets to pupils was $1159 more than the total amount collected from the sale of tickets to teachers. How much money was collected from the sale of tickets altogether?

Difference in the total amount collected from sale of tickets to teachers and pupils
= 56 u - 37 u
= 19 u
19 u = 1159
1 u = 1159 ÷ 19 = 61
Amount collected from the sale of tickets
= 37 u + 56 u
= 93 u
= 93 x 61
= $5673
Answer(s): $5673
